The late Galileo (Ire)'s Huxley (Ire) topped the Tattersalls Online June Sale when selling to Dare To Dream Racing for 52,000gns on Thursday. Consigned by Bawnmore Racing, the placed 3-year-old colt (lot 80) is a half-brother to Group 1 winner and young sire Cloth Of Stars (Ire), while their dam, Strawberry Fledge (Kingmambo,) is a full to G1 Oaks winner Light Shift, herself the dam of Group 1 winner and Group 1 sire Ulysses (Ire) (Galileo {Ire}). Coolmore America stallion Justify continues to be popular at the Arqana May Breeze-Up Sale, and his colt out of Inchargeofme (GB) (High Chaparral {Ire}) was knocked down for €2.3 million to Anthony Stroud on behalf of Godolphin later in the day. Coolmore was the underbidder. Sold as lot 110 from the draft of Oak Tree Farm, the bay is from the family of GIII Futurity S. winner and GI Breeders' Cup Juvenile Turf third Nagirroc (Lea). Lot 62, a burly son of Justify and Curly Locks (Ire) (Galileo {Ire}), was the first horse to break the seven-figure mark at Arqana's May Breeze-Up Sale on Saturday, selling for €1 million to Alex Elliott, buying on behalf of Amo Racing. Consigned by Lynn Lodge Stud, the chestnut is out of a full-sister to dual Guineas winner and Group 1 sire Churchill (Ire), as well as G1 Cheveley Park S. heroine Clemmie (Ire) and G3 Diamond S. winner Blenheim Palace (Ire). A total of 69 horses have been catalogued for the upcoming BBAG Spring Sale on Friday, May 31, the sales company announced on Thursday. Past graduates of the sale include multiple Group 1 winner and G1 Prix de l'Arc de Triomphe heroine Danedream (Ger) (Lomitas {GB}). Overall, 24 horses offered by BBAG across all of their sales won group races in 2023, while five of the last 10 winners of the G1 Deutsches Derby are BBAG sale alumni. A trio of juveniles from the Mayfield Stables' consignment filled the top three positions during Wednesday's Osarus Breeze-Up Sale at La Teste Racecourse, with a filly by Mehmas (Ire) (lot 41), taking top honours at €80,000 from Mandore International Agency. The March foal is out of Heavenly Bliss (GB) (Intello {Ger}), herself a daughter of G3 Dahlia S. winner and triple Group 1 placegetter Heaven Sent (GB) (Pivotal {GB}), a full-sister to U.S. turf star and dual Grade I winner Megahertz (GB) (Pivotal {GB}). A total of 83 juveniles have been entered in the Osarus La Teste Breeze-Up Sale catalogue which was released on Tuesday. Past graduates of the sale include G2 Prix de Malleret winner Rue Boissonade (Fr) (Seabhac). Set for Apr. 10 with the breezes the day prior, the sale contains 2-year-olds by 60 sires like Almanzor (Fr), Charm Spirit (Ire), Galileo Gold (GB), Galiway (GB), Havana Gold (Ire), Kodi Bear (Ire), Le Havre (Ire), Make Believe (GB), Mehmas (Ire), Profitable (Ire), Ten Sovereigns (Ire), Territories (Ire), and Zarak (Fr). Leading the way at Cape Racing's Ready To Run and Unbroken 2-Year-Old Sale at Hollywoodbets in Durbanville on Sunday was a colt (lot 48) by freshman sire One World (SAf) (Captain Al {Saf}). He went to One World's former trainer Vaughan Marshall for R1.4 million (£60,593/€69,590/$73,683). The colt, who breezed very well earlier in the day, is out of a stakes-winning Silvano (Ger) mare. A 152-strong catalogue for the Bloodstock South Africa November 2-Year-Old Sale has been released by the sales company on Thursday. Slated for the TBA Complex in Germiston, South Africa, the sale will begin at 11 a.m. local time on Nov. 26. One of the highlights is a Duke Of Marmalade (Ire) half-brother to Equus Champion Nebraas (SAf) (Vercingetorix {SAf}). During the first session of the BSA August Two-Year-Old Sale, a colt by Rafeef (SAf) topped proceedings at R1 million to Jonathan Snaith. Part of the Wilgerbosdrift draft, the bay has already been named Aristotle (SAf) and is out of the Ford Wood mare Athina (SAf). The dam won the G1 SA Fillies Classic and is a relative to Grade 1 winner Heir Apparent (SAf) (Fort Wood). Of the 137 lots offered, 127 sold (93%) for a gross of R25,905,000. The average was R203,976 and the median was R150,000.
